Web31 jan. 2024 · Becoming a paladin involves taking vows that commit you to the cause, an active path of fighting for your beliefs. The final oath, taken when you reach 3rd level, is the culmination of all your paladin training. Some characters with this class don’t consider themselves true paladins until they have reached 3rd level and made this oath. Web12 dec. 2024 · To “perjure oneself" is to knowingly make misleading or false statements under oath or to sign a legal document known to be false or misleading. This crime is taken very seriously because the foundation of the legal system depends on trust and credibility. The Yale School of Medicine class of 2024 recites a physician's oath that combines traditional declarations with students' own ideals. Robert Lisak. Each year, thousands of graduating medical students across the country don caps and gowns and vow to uphold the highest ideals of their new profession.

Web19 nov. 2024 · Some Paladins break their oaths, allying themselves with dark forces in a pact that drives and empowers them with the same ferocity and dedication. Regardless of the oath taken, these lawful party members will do everything in their power to uphold their tenets and beliefs -- even if it means making questionable sacrifices that make the rest …
